7:2 KJV
逐节对照
  • King James Version - And a certain centurion's servant, who was dear unto him, was sick, and ready to die.
  • 新标点和合本 - 有一个百夫长所宝贵的仆人害病,快要死了。
  • 和合本2010(上帝版-简体) - 有一个百夫长所器重的仆人害病,快要死了。
  • 和合本2010(神版-简体) - 有一个百夫长所器重的仆人害病,快要死了。
  • 当代译本 - 当时,有一个百夫长很赏识的奴仆病了,生命垂危。
  • 圣经新译本 - 有百夫长所重用的一个奴仆,病得快要死了。
  • 中文标准译本 - 有个百夫长所重视的奴仆病得快要死了。
  • 现代标点和合本 - 有一个百夫长所宝贵的仆人害病快要死了。
  • 和合本(拼音版) - 有一个百夫长所宝贵的仆人,害病快要死了。
  • New International Version - There a centurion’s servant, whom his master valued highly, was sick and about to die.
  • New International Reader's Version - There the servant of a Roman commander was sick and about to die. His master thought highly of him.
  • English Standard Version - Now a centurion had a servant who was sick and at the point of death, who was highly valued by him.
  • New Living Translation - At that time the highly valued slave of a Roman officer was sick and near death.
  • Christian Standard Bible - A centurion’s servant, who was highly valued by him, was sick and about to die.
  • New American Standard Bible - Now a centurion’s slave, who was highly regarded by him, was sick and about to die.
  • New King James Version - And a certain centurion’s servant, who was dear to him, was sick and ready to die.
  • Amplified Bible - Now a [Roman] centurion’s slave, who was highly regarded by him, was sick and on the verge of death.
  • American Standard Version - And a certain centurion’s servant, who was dear unto him, was sick and at the point of death.
  • New English Translation - A centurion there had a slave who was highly regarded, but who was sick and at the point of death.
  • World English Bible - A certain centurion’s servant, who was dear to him, was sick and at the point of death.
  • 新標點和合本 - 有一個百夫長所寶貴的僕人害病,快要死了。
  • 和合本2010(上帝版-繁體) - 有一個百夫長所器重的僕人害病,快要死了。
  • 和合本2010(神版-繁體) - 有一個百夫長所器重的僕人害病,快要死了。
  • 當代譯本 - 當時,有一個百夫長很賞識的奴僕病了,生命垂危。
  • 聖經新譯本 - 有百夫長所重用的一個奴僕,病得快要死了。
  • 呂振中譯本 - 有一個百夫長的僕人正患着病,快要死了;這僕人是他所器重的。
  • 中文標準譯本 - 有個百夫長所重視的奴僕病得快要死了。
  • 現代標點和合本 - 有一個百夫長所寶貴的僕人害病快要死了。
  • 文理和合譯本 - 有百夫長之愛僕、病將死、
  • 文理委辦譯本 - 有百夫長愛僕病、將死、
  • 施約瑟淺文理新舊約聖經 - 一百夫長有愛僕、患病瀕死、
  • 吳經熊文理聖詠與新經全集 - 有百夫長寵僕病危、
  • Nueva Versión Internacional - Había allí un centurión, cuyo siervo, a quien él estimaba mucho, estaba enfermo, a punto de morir.
  • 현대인의 성경 - 그때 어떤 장교의 신임받는 종이 병들어 거의 죽게 되었다.
  • Новый Русский Перевод - Там у одного сотника был болен и лежал при смерти слуга. Сотник очень дорожил этим своим слугой,
  • Восточный перевод - Там у одного римского офицера был болен и лежал при смерти раб. Офицер очень дорожил этим своим рабом,
  • Восточный перевод, версия с «Аллахом» - Там у одного римского офицера был болен и лежал при смерти раб. Офицер очень дорожил этим своим рабом,
  • Восточный перевод, версия для Таджикистана - Там у одного римского офицера был болен и лежал при смерти раб. Офицер очень дорожил этим своим рабом,
  • La Bible du Semeur 2015 - Un officier romain avait un esclave malade, qui était sur le point de mourir. Or, son maître tenait beaucoup à lui.
  • リビングバイブル - ちょうどそのころ、あるローマ軍の隊長が目をかけていた召使が、病気で死にかかっていました。
  • Nestle Aland 28 - Ἑκατοντάρχου δέ τινος δοῦλος κακῶς ἔχων ἤμελλεν τελευτᾶν, ὃς ἦν αὐτῷ ἔντιμος.
  • unfoldingWord® Greek New Testament - ἑκατοντάρχου δέ τινος δοῦλος κακῶς ἔχων, ἤμελλεν τελευτᾶν, ὃς ἦν αὐτῷ ἔντιμος.
  • Nova Versão Internacional - Ali estava o servo de um centurião, doente e quase à morte, a quem seu senhor estimava muito.
  • Hoffnung für alle - In dieser Stadt lebte ein Hauptmann des römischen Heeres. Dessen Diener war schwer krank und lag im Sterben. Weil der Hauptmann seinen Diener sehr schätzte,
  • Kinh Thánh Hiện Đại - Lúc ấy, đầy tớ thân tín của viên đội trưởng La Mã đau nặng gần chết.
  • พระคริสตธรรมคัมภีร์ไทย ฉบับอมตธรรมร่วมสมัย - ที่นั่นมีคนรับใช้ของนายร้อยคนหนึ่งป่วยหนักใกล้จะตาย นายร้อยรักคนรับใช้ผู้นั้นมาก
  • พระคัมภีร์ ฉบับแปลใหม่ - มี​ผู้​รับใช้​ของ​นาย​ร้อย​โรมัน​คน​หนึ่ง​กำลัง​ป่วย​ใกล้​สิ้น​ลม นาย​เห็น​คุณค่า​ใน​ตัว​เขา​มาก
